How they compare
Zimbabwe currently reports 0.0451 1000 USD per square kilometre against 0.0435 1000 USD per square kilometre in Bhutan, a difference of 0.0016 1000 USD per square kilometre.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 25 shared years of data; in 1993 it was Zimbabwe ahead.
Bhutan ranks 147th and Zimbabwe ranks 144th of 184 countries.
Across the 4 decades both report, Bhutan averaged higher in 1 and Zimbabwe in 3.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Bhutan | Zimbabwe |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 0.0032 1000 USD per square kilometre | 0.0094 1000 USD per square kilometre | 0.0062 1000 USD per square kilometre | Zimbabwe |
| 2000s | 0.0018 1000 USD per square kilometre | 0.0412 1000 USD per square kilometre | 0.0394 1000 USD per square kilometre | Zimbabwe |
| 2010s | 0.0204 1000 USD per square kilometre | 0.0393 1000 USD per square kilometre | 0.0189 1000 USD per square kilometre | Zimbabwe |
| 2020s | 0.0497 1000 USD per square kilometre | 0.0406 1000 USD per square kilometre | 0.0091 1000 USD per square kilometre | Bhutan |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
